Microsoft Word ドキュメント (DOCX) を PDF ファイルに変換することは、仕事上でも個人的な状況でも頻繁に必要になります。この広範なチュートリアルでは、Java を使用して DOCX ファイルを PDF としてレンダリングするプロセスについて説明します。このタスクを簡単に実行するために必要な知識とビューア ライブラリを提供します。以下では、Java を使用して DOCX を PDF としてレンダリングするための主要な手順を説明します。また、Java で DOCX から PDF を作成するための簡単なコード例も表示されます。
Java を使用して DOCX を PDF としてレンダリングする手順
- Maven リポジトリを使用して、Word ドキュメントを PDF にレンダリングするための GroupDocs.Viewer for Java をインストールします
- DOCX から PDF へのレンダリングに不可欠なクラス参照を含めます。
- 入力 DOCX ファイル パスをコンストラクターの引数として指定して、Viewer クラスのオブジェクトをインスタンス化します。
- PdfViewOptions のインスタンスを作成して表示オプションを取得します。
- Viewer.view メソッドを呼び出し、引数としてビュー オプションを指定して、DOCX ファイルを PDF としてレンダリングします。
DOCX を PDF に変換するスキルを習得することは、ドキュメント共有からプロのドキュメント作成まで、幅広いシナリオで役立ちます。以下の詳細な手順に従えば、Java を使用してこのタスクを自信を持って実行できます。これらの手順は、Java がインストールされている限り、Windows、macOS、Linux などの一般的に使用されるオペレーティング システムに適用できます。 Java を使用して DOCX から PDF をレンダリングするために追加のソフトウェアをインストールする必要はありません。以下のコード例は、このレンダリング プロセスを実行する方法を示しています。
Java を使用して DOCX を PDF としてレンダリングするコード
import com.groupdocs.viewer.Viewer; | |
import com.groupdocs.viewer.options.HtmlViewOptions; | |
public class RenderDOCXasPDFUsingJava { | |
public static void main(String[] args) throws Exception { | |
// Set License to avoid the limitations of Viewer library | |
License license = new License(); | |
license.setLicense("GroupDocs.Signature.lic"); | |
Viewer viewer = new Viewer("input.docx"); | |
// Specify output PDF file name | |
PdfViewOptions viewOptions = new PdfViewOptions("output.pdf"); | |
viewer.view(viewOptions); | |
} | |
} |
前のセクションでは、Java で DOCX を PDF にレンダリングする方法に関する広範なチュートリアルを提供し、簡潔なコード例で補完しました。コードは効率的で、ドキュメント変換を完了するために必要な API 呼び出しはわずか数回だけです。推奨されるビューア ライブラリを設定し、必要に応じてファイル パスを調整した後、このコードをプロジェクトに簡単に統合できます。
前回の記事では、DOCX を PDF にレンダリングするプロセスについて説明しました。追加のサポートが必要な場合は、C# を使用して DOCX を HTML としてレンダリングする の方法に関する包括的なチュートリアルを参照することをお勧めします。